Panasonic ZS7 vs Samsung TL500 Overview
In this write-up, we will be matching up the Panasonic ZS7 versus Samsung TL500, one is a Small Sensor Superzoom and the latter is a Small Sensor Compact by companies Panasonic and Samsung. The resolution of the ZS7 (12MP) and the TL500 (10MP) is relatively well matched but the ZS7 (1/2.3") and TL500 (1/1.7") feature totally different sensor sizes.

The ZS7 was manufactured 13 months after the TL500 which makes the cameras a generation away from one another. Both of these cameras offer the identical body type (Compact).

Panasonic ZS7 vs Samsung TL500 Physical Comparison
When you are going to travel with your camera often, you are going to need to think about its weight and volume. The Panasonic ZS7 has got exterior dimensions of 103mm x 60mm x 33mm (4.1" x 2.4" x 1.3") accompanied by a weight of 218 grams (0.48 lbs) and the Samsung TL500 has sizing of 114mm x 63mm x 29mm (4.5" x 2.5" x 1.1") having a weight of 386 grams (0.85 lbs).

Panasonic ZS7 vs Samsung TL500 Sensor Comparison
Normally, it is very difficult to visualise the contrast between sensor dimensions only by reading through technical specs. The pic underneath will help provide you a much better sense of the sensor dimensions in the ZS7 and TL500.
As you have seen, both cameras offer different megapixel count and different sensor dimensions. The ZS7 featuring a tinier sensor will make getting shallow depth of field trickier and the Panasonic ZS7 will give you greater detail due to its extra 2 Megapixels. Higher resolution can also let you crop photographs a little more aggressively. The newer ZS7 is going to have an advantage when it comes to sensor technology.
